ANC KZN waits for Luthuli House directive on possible MK Party talks

By Sihle Mavuso The ANC in KwaZulu-Natal (KZN) says it is still waiting for a directive from Luthuli House on whether it should meet the MK Party to begin formal talks on a possible coalition that could dislodge the DA and the Inkatha Freedom Party (IFP) from power in the province. The party’s provincial structure said it remains in the dark and has not yet received instructions from the ANC’s national leadership. Spokesperson for the ANC’s prov…
